| 39 | package java.lang;
|
|---|
| 40 |
|
|---|
| 41 | import java.io.Serializable;
|
|---|
| 42 |
|
|---|
| 43 | /**
|
|---|
| 44 | * Instances of class <code>Boolean</code> represent primitive
|
|---|
| 45 | * <code>boolean</code> values.
|
|---|
| 46 | *
|
|---|
| 47 | * @author Paul Fisher
|
|---|
| 48 | * @author Eric Blake <[email protected]>
|
|---|
| 49 | * @since 1.0
|
|---|
| 50 | * @status updated to 1.4
|
|---|
| 51 | */
|
|---|
| 52 | public final class Boolean implements Serializable
|
|---|
| 53 | {
|
|---|
| 54 | /**
|
|---|
| 55 | * Compatible with JDK 1.0.2+.
|
|---|
| 56 | */
|
|---|
| 57 | private static final long serialVersionUID = -3665804199014368530L;
|
|---|
| 58 |
|
|---|
| 59 | /**
|
|---|
| 60 | * This field is a <code>Boolean</code> object representing the
|
|---|
| 61 | * primitive value <code>true</code>. This instance is returned
|
|---|
| 62 | * by the static <code>valueOf()</code> methods if they return
|
|---|
| 63 | * a <code>Boolean</code> representing <code>true</code>.
|
|---|
| 64 | */
|
|---|
| 65 | public static final Boolean TRUE = new Boolean(true);
|
|---|
| 66 |
|
|---|
| 67 | /**
|
|---|
| 68 | * This field is a <code>Boolean</code> object representing the
|
|---|
| 69 | * primitive value <code>false</code>. This instance is returned
|
|---|
| 70 | * by the static <code>valueOf()</code> methods if they return
|
|---|
| 71 | * a <code>Boolean</code> representing <code>false</code>.
|
|---|
| 72 | */
|
|---|
| 73 | public static final Boolean FALSE = new Boolean(false);
|
|---|
| 74 |
|
|---|
| 75 | /**
|
|---|
| 76 | * The primitive type <code>boolean</code> is represented by this
|
|---|
| 77 | * <code>Class</code> object.
|
|---|
| 78 | *
|
|---|
| 79 | * @since 1.1
|
|---|
| 80 | */
|
|---|
| 81 | public static final Class TYPE = VMClassLoader.getPrimitiveClass('Z');
|
|---|
| 82 |
|
|---|
| 83 | /**
|
|---|
| 84 | * The immutable value of this Boolean.
|
|---|
| 85 | * @serial the wrapped value
|
|---|
| 86 | */
|
|---|
| 87 | private final boolean value;
|
|---|
| 88 |
|
|---|
| 89 | /**
|
|---|
| 90 | * Create a <code>Boolean</code> object representing the value of the
|
|---|
| 91 | * argument <code>value</code>. In general the use of the static
|
|---|
| 92 | * method <code>valueof(boolean)</code> is more efficient since it will
|
|---|
| 93 | * not create a new object.
|
|---|
| 94 | *
|
|---|
| 95 | * @param value the primitive value of this <code>Boolean</code>
|
|---|
| 96 | * @see #valueOf(boolean)
|
|---|
| 97 | */
|
|---|
| 98 | public Boolean(boolean value)
|
|---|
| 99 | {
|
|---|
| 100 | this.value = value;
|
|---|
| 101 | }
|
|---|
| 102 |
|
|---|
| 103 | /**
|
|---|
| 104 | * Creates a <code>Boolean</code> object representing the primitive
|
|---|
| 105 | * <code>true</code> if and only if <code>s</code> matches
|
|---|
| 106 | * the string "true" ignoring case, otherwise the object will represent
|
|---|
| 107 | * the primitive <code>false</code>. In general the use of the static
|
|---|
| 108 | * method <code>valueof(String)</code> is more efficient since it will
|
|---|
| 109 | * not create a new object.
|
|---|
| 110 | *
|
|---|
| 111 | * @param s the <code>String</code> representation of <code>true</code>
|
|---|
| 112 | * or false
|
|---|
| 113 | */
|
|---|
| 114 | public Boolean(String s)
|
|---|
| 115 | {
|
|---|
| 116 | value = "true".equalsIgnoreCase(s);
|
|---|
| 117 | }
|
|---|
| 118 |
|
|---|
| 119 | /**
|
|---|
| 120 | * Return the primitive <code>boolean</code> value of this
|
|---|
| 121 | * <code>Boolean</code> object.
|
|---|
| 122 | *
|
|---|
| 123 | * @return true or false, depending on the value of this Boolean
|
|---|
| 124 | */
|
|---|
| 125 | public boolean booleanValue()
|
|---|
| 126 | {
|
|---|
| 127 | return value;
|
|---|
| 128 | }
|
|---|
| 129 |
|
|---|
| 130 | /**
|
|---|
| 131 | * Returns the Boolean <code>TRUE</code> if the given boolean is
|
|---|
| 132 | * <code>true</code>, otherwise it will return the Boolean
|
|---|
| 133 | * <code>FALSE</code>.
|
|---|
| 134 | *
|
|---|
| 135 | * @param b the boolean to wrap
|
|---|
| 136 | * @return the wrapper object
|
|---|
| 137 | * @see #TRUE
|
|---|
| 138 | * @see #FALSE
|
|---|
| 139 | * @since 1.4
|
|---|
| 140 | */
|
|---|
| 141 | public static Boolean valueOf(boolean b)
|
|---|
| 142 | {
|
|---|
| 143 | return b ? TRUE : FALSE;
|
|---|
| 144 | }
|
|---|
| 145 |
|
|---|
| 146 | /**
|
|---|
| 147 | * Returns the Boolean <code>TRUE</code> if and only if the given
|
|---|
| 148 | * String is equal, ignoring case, to the the String "true", otherwise
|
|---|
| 149 | * it will return the Boolean <code>FALSE</code>.
|
|---|
| 150 | *
|
|---|
| 151 | * @param s the string to convert
|
|---|
| 152 | * @return a wrapped boolean from the string
|
|---|
| 153 | */
|
|---|
| 154 | public static Boolean valueOf(String s)
|
|---|
| 155 | {
|
|---|
| 156 | return "true".equalsIgnoreCase(s) ? TRUE : FALSE;
|
|---|
| 157 | }
|
|---|
| 158 |
|
|---|
| 159 | /**
|
|---|
| 160 | * Returns "true" if the value of the give boolean is <code>true</code> and
|
|---|
| 161 | * returns "false" if the value of the given boolean is <code>false</code>.
|
|---|
| 162 | *
|
|---|
| 163 | * @param b the boolean to convert
|
|---|
| 164 | * @return the string representation of the boolean
|
|---|
| 165 | * @since 1.4
|
|---|
| 166 | */
|
|---|
| 167 | public static String toString(boolean b)
|
|---|
| 168 | {
|
|---|
| 169 | return b ? "true" : "false";
|
|---|
| 170 | }
|
|---|
| 171 |
|
|---|
| 172 | /**
|
|---|
| 173 | * Returns "true" if the value of this object is <code>true</code> and
|
|---|
| 174 | * returns "false" if the value of this object is <code>false</code>.
|
|---|
| 175 | *
|
|---|
| 176 | * @return the string representation of this
|
|---|
| 177 | */
|
|---|
| 178 | public String toString()
|
|---|
| 179 | {
|
|---|
| 180 | return value ? "true" : "false";
|
|---|
| 181 | }
|
|---|
| 182 |
|
|---|
| 183 | /**
|
|---|
| 184 | * Returns the integer <code>1231</code> if this object represents
|
|---|
| 185 | * the primitive <code>true</code> and the integer <code>1237</code>
|
|---|
| 186 | * otherwise.
|
|---|
| 187 | *
|
|---|
| 188 | * @return the hash code
|
|---|
| 189 | */
|
|---|
| 190 | public int hashCode()
|
|---|
| 191 | {
|
|---|
| 192 | return value ? 1231 : 1237;
|
|---|
| 193 | }
|
|---|
| 194 |
|
|---|
| 195 | /**
|
|---|
| 196 | * If the <code>obj</code> is an instance of <code>Boolean</code> and
|
|---|
| 197 | * has the same primitive value as this object then <code>true</code>
|
|---|
| 198 | * is returned. In all other cases, including if the <code>obj</code>
|
|---|
| 199 | * is <code>null</code>, <code>false</code> is returned.
|
|---|
| 200 | *
|
|---|
| 201 | * @param obj possibly an instance of any <code>Class</code>
|
|---|
| 202 | * @return true if <code>obj</code> equals this
|
|---|
| 203 | */
|
|---|
| 204 | public boolean equals(Object obj)
|
|---|
| 205 | {
|
|---|
| 206 | return obj instanceof Boolean && value == ((Boolean) obj).value;
|
|---|
| 207 | }
|
|---|
| 208 |
|
|---|
| 209 | /**
|
|---|
| 210 | * If the value of the system property <code>name</code> matches
|
|---|
| 211 | * "true" ignoring case then the function returns <code>true</code>.
|
|---|
| 212 | *
|
|---|
| 213 | * @param name the property name to look up
|
|---|
| 214 | * @return true if the property resulted in "true"
|
|---|
| 215 | * @throws SecurityException if accessing the system property is forbidden
|
|---|
| 216 | * @see System#getProperty(String)
|
|---|
| 217 | */
|
|---|
| 218 | public static boolean getBoolean(String name)
|
|---|
| 219 | {
|
|---|
| 220 | if (name == null || "".equals(name))
|
|---|
| 221 | return false;
|
|---|
| 222 | return "true".equalsIgnoreCase(System.getProperty(name));
|
|---|
| 223 | }
|
|---|
| 224 | }
